Title :
On quality control strategy in last stand of tandem cold rolling mill

Abstract :
In accordance with quality control strategy in last stand of a 1700mm tandem cold rolling mill, the control models of Monitor AGC with Smith predictor and tension controller were established, and decoupling arithmetic was given. Based on actual production problem, an optimizing strategy was developed to prevent tension from exceeding limits. The application shows that the system can quickly pull tension back to preset value, tension control precision can be controlled within ± 10% and the rolling line is more stable.
